Installation Tips for Success
Replacing a fuel regulator starts with depressurizing the system and disconnecting the battery. The CM5185 bolts in place using basic tools, typically in under an hour. Always check O-rings for wear and prime the system post-install. Consult your vehicle's service manual for torque specs.
